Publisher's summary

He has fought the fight, and run the race. But the enemies never stop coming, and the race has no finish line. It has been three months since Captain Lee Harden found the survivors at Camp Ryder. With winter looming, Lee is on the verge of establishing Camp Ryder as a hub of safety and stability in the region. But not everyone agrees with Lee’s mission... or his methods. Growing tensions between camp leadership are coming to a head, and as Lee struggles amid the dissention and controversy, new revelations about the infected threaten to destroy everything he has worked for. The Remaining: Refugees is the third book in the best-selling The Remaining series.

The build up is worth it

Continues to keep me buying the series. This one slowed down but with a purpose, just keep listening and then your brain will literally explode. I'm a mailman and it did. I had to pick up a lot of mail afterwards.

I did find some small things that always bug me about zombie books though. It's a zombie apocalypse not a nuclear holocaust, so why are they living in old wooden shacks with only tarps for roofs? If they're scavenging, hit a motor home dealership for Pete's sake. I mean really. It's like in the walking dead when they were driving around in the oldest RV on the planet. Come on. Sewing clothes? It's been what, 3-4 months and they're sewing? You can't find a Kohls, a walmart, a...any of a about a billion stores that sell clothes? And why were they using and reusing plastic silverware until they fell apart? Again, anyone scavenging could easily find enough silverware in homes for 60 people.

And then my old least favorite cliche...the nutter religious folks. See my review for "14." I was really disappointed knowing they were the ones "killing for god." Bah. Still, can't put series down though. The narrator is perfect.
